Day 4: Mobile Internet Remains Suspended In Srinagar

Srinagar: Mobile internet services remained suspended in Srinagar for the fourth consecutive day on Friday.
The internet and voice calling was suspended at around dawn on May 19 as soon as a gunfight erupted in Nawa Kadal area of Srinagar which eventually culminated in the killing of two Hizb-ul-Mujahideen militants including Junaid Sehrai, youngest son of Mohammad Ashraf Sehrai, the chairman of Tehreek-e-Hurriyat. Junaid, an MBA pass out, had joined Hizb in March 2018. The other militant killed in the gunfight was identified as Tariq Ahmad Sheikh of Pulwama and he had joined the militant ranks two months ago.
The voicing calling services were restored the next day while internet services, already reduced to 2G speed across Valley from last more than nine months, remained suspended hitherto.
